In this work, scientists, Gulf War veterans, leaders of environmental, anti-nuclear, anti-military and community movements discuss: a new generation of radioactive conventional weapons; the connection of depleted uranium to Gulf War Syndrome; how the Pentagon recycling of nuclear waste creates a new global threat; and an international movement to ban all DU weapons. For a reader unaccustomed to reading poetry, or who has fallen away from the custom, this collection offers an inviting way into the art, or back into it. For readers devoted to poetry, it offers illuminating examples of the infinitely various ways a poem reaches a reader. In both the book & the videos on the accompanying DVD, poems by Sappho, Shakespeare, Keats, Whitman, & Dickinson as well as contemporary poets are introduced by people from across the United States?a construction worker, a Supreme Court justice, a glassblower, a marine?each of whom speaks about his or her connection to the poem. Their comments are variously poignant, funny, heartening, tart, penetrating, & eccentric, showing some of the ways poetry is alive for American readers. "An Invitation to Poetry" will inspire a fresh experience of poetry's pleasure & insight. * ABOUT THE EDITORS: MAGGIE DIETZ is the Favorite Poem Project's director. She lives in Jamaica Plain, Massachusetts. ROBERT PINSKY is the author of ten collections of poetry including, most recently, At the Foundling Hospital. His translation "The Inferno of Dante" won the Los Angeles Times Book Prize in Poetry. His brief guide "The Sounds of Poetry" is used in acting classes. As a 3-term United States Poet Laureate, Pinsky founded the Favorite Poem Project, in which thousands of Americans shared their favorite poems. That project gave rise to three previous anthologies, "Americans' Favorite Poems", "An Invitation to Poetry" & "Singing School". A historical look at the country school house and rural education in NorthDakota, South Dakota, Colorado,Wyoming, Nevada, Nebraska, Kansasand Utah. With photographs throughout; 56 pages. From the Preface: "'Portraits from the Pike' is an effort by a group of teens and young adults to examine their community through pictures and words. The photographs and stories that follow are of people who live and work in the neighborhoods along the western reach of Columbia Pike in Arlington, Virginia ('The Pike') and of others who come to the Arlington Mill Community Center . . ." Features b/w portrait photographs throughout along with "Acknowledgements," "Preface" by editors Paula Endo and John Andelin, "Introduction" by Todd Endo, "Viewpoint" by Lloyd Wolf, "Perspective" by Ruth Krulfeld, and concluding "Afterword" by Chris Jenkins.
